Statute of Limitations – Definition

Statute of limitations is the amount of time following an incident in which you are eligible to pursue damages. After the statute of limitations passes you will no longer be able to file a claim against the defendant. Every state and every crime or legal violation has a different statute of limitations.

Bicycle Accident Statute of Limitations – Washington

In the State of Washington there is a three-year statute of limitations for personal injury cases. This is true for bicycle accidents, car accidents, truck accidents and motorcycle accidents. No matter how negligent the other driver may have been or how severe the damages were, nothing can be done once the three years have passed since the accident.

Why Time is of the Essence

Even within the time frame permitted by the statute of limitations, the passing of time may cause complications in your case. If you act quickly following an accident there will be more evidence to bolster your claim. A personal injury attorney can review the scene of the accident when necessary. If the accident just happened, there may still be physical evidence at the scene or at the very least, similar conditions to when the accident occurred. Eyewitnesses may still be available to talk. As time passes, memories may become foggy and your key witnesses to your accident may no longer remember the details of the collision that can support you claim.
